Arm aims to build trust in IoT security

With billions of wireless devices expected to be connected to the internet over the coming years processor firm Arm has worked with Intercede, Solacia and Symantec to assess the security challenges of connecting devices across multiple sectors; including industrial, home, health services and transportation.

As a result the companies have collaborated on the Open Trust Protocol (OTrP) to combine a secure architecture with trusted code management.

The intention is to bring data security techniques used in the financial sector to mass-market devices such as smartphones and tablets.

Marc Canel, vice president of security systems, Arm, writes:

"In an internet-connected world, it is imperative to establish trust between all devices and service providers. Operators need to trust devices their systems interact with and OTrP achieves this in a simple way. It brings e-commerce trust architectures together with a high-level protocol that can be easily integrated with any existing platform."
